Discipline isn’t always difficult because you’re lazy or uncommitted.
Sometimes it feels heavy because your body is tired, your attention is fragmented, and the reason behind the work no longer feels clear. You still know what to do. You may even keep showing up...but every action requires an argument with yourself.
That isn’t always a signal to push harder. It may be a sign that effort, identity, and purpose are no longer aligned.
